Вот что я сделал:Невозможно создать SSH сессии ключами Auth с OpenSSH, становится сумасшедшим
клиента: => сгенерированные 2 ключа с ssh-keygen -t rsa
=> послал id_rsa.pub к серверу (с УПП) и поместить его в ~/.ssh/authorized_keys
сервер: в/и т.д./SSH/shd_config:
=> раскомментирована AuthorizedKeysFile% ч/.ssh/authorized_keys
=> PasswordAuthentication нет
=> UsePAM нет
И я перезагрузил сервер: SSHD служба перезапуска
Проблема:, когда я пытаюсь подключиться к «ssh [email protected]_Server -v
», и после того, как я поставил свою кодовую фразу.
Я получаю следующие журналы:
Enter passphrase for key '/root/.ssh/id_rsa':
debug3: sign_and_send_pubkey: RSA SHA256:HMjzNl/zNrs...3m6SYDQ64ZoHeL6k
debug3: send packet: type 50
debug2: we sent a publickey packet, wait for reply
debug3: receive packet: type 51
debug1: Authentications that can continue: publickey
debug1: Trying private key: /root/.ssh/id_dsa
debug3: no such identity: /root/.ssh/id_dsa: No such file or directory
debug1: Trying private key: /root/.ssh/id_ecdsa
debug3: no such identity: /root/.ssh/id_ecdsa: No such file or directory
debug1: Trying private key: /root/.ssh/id_ed25519
debug3: no such identity: /root/.ssh/id_ed25519: No such file or directory
debug2: we did not send a packet, disable method
debug1: No more authentication methods to try.
Permission denied (publickey).
Есть ли у вас какие-либо идеи, где это происходит из журналов?
Приветствия
'Пытающий закрытый ключ: /root/.ssh/id_dsa debug3: нет такого идентификатора: /root/.ssh/id_dsa: Нет такого файла или каталога' Это то, что вам нужно проверить. Проверка закрытого ключевого пути – Hrabosch
@Hrabosch Действительно нет id_dsa, но это потому, что я поместил только id_rsa в /root/.ssh, и я просто хочу использовать ключи rsa ... – mric750
@Hrabosch Я не понимаю, почему opensshsh продолжайте искать другие ключи – mric750